Hi team,

Before I hand off the 3.2 release, please note the humidity sensor drift reported on Verdana controllers in the Elmbrook trial site. Drift exceeds 4% after roughly ten days of continuous operation; firmware 3.2.1 adds an automatic recalibration cycle every 72 hours. Support should advise growers to install 3.2.1 and trigger a manual recalibration once. The hotfix bundle must be verified before distribution, so I'm including the signing key used for the 3.2.1 packages below.

release key, fahof-yagap: bky3_m5d

# InkLedger Environments

InkLedger, our PDF invoice renderer, runs in three environments: dev, staging, and production. Each environment has its own font cache, template bucket, and render queue. New team members should verify staging parity before promoting any template change. Please read each setting carefully before editing anything. The staging environment currently uses the following configuration values.

deployment values, yadup-tajof:
oliath:
  log_level: debug
  metrics_host: metrics.oliath.zemvarlabs.internal
  pool_size: 4

**Q: The feed validator keeps flagging episodes with long descriptions — is that a bug?**

A: Sort of. The Puffincast validator truncates description fields at 4,000 characters before checking markup, so anything longer trips the malformed-HTML rule even when the source is fine. We've been meaning to fix it for a while. The known quirks and workarounds are all tracked on the internal page below.

dashboard of bagep-taguf = https://vault.nelvrodata.internal/ticket